Junxi Zhang has authored 100 papers that have received a total of 3.6k indexed citations.
This includes 44 papers in Materials Chemistry, 42 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 25 papers in Mechanical Engineering. The topics of these papers are Advancements in Battery Materials (30 papers), Corrosion Behavior and Inhibition (26 papers) and Advanced Battery Materials and Technologies (24 papers). Junxi Zhang is often cited by papers focused on Advancements in Battery Materials (30 papers), Corrosion Behavior and Inhibition (26 papers) and Advanced Battery Materials and Technologies (24 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in China, Australia and United States. Junxi Zhang's co-authors include Lai‐Chang Zhang, Nianwei Dai, Yao Liu, Yongjie Cao and Yirong Zhou and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Functional Materials, Neurology and Langmuir.
